What Is Estate Planning?
Estate planning is about making sure your affairs are in order, so your wishes are followed in the event of your death or incapacity. A well-structured plan allows you to:
- Choose who will inherit your estate
- Assign someone to make decisions if you’re unable
- Reduce inheritance tax obligations
- Protect your home from being used to fund care
- Prevent confusion or disputes among family members
It’s about clarity, protection, and giving your loved ones certainty during difficult times.

Why You Need an Estate Plan in the UK
Without a valid will, your estate could be divided under intestacy rules—not necessarily the way you’d want. Proper estate planning ensures you decide:
- Who inherits what and when
- Who handles your affairs if you’re incapacitated
- How to reduce tax liabilities
- How to avoid legal stress for your family
